I was one of the lucky ones who got a ticket and was parked west of that last arrow sign. I was pretty vocal on the phone when talking to the officer that gave us the ticket. I'm going to fight this ticket.

I'm going up with a strategy....Here are my points that may help:

- The Utah Manual on Uniform Traffic Control Devices states:
"If the parking restriction applies to a limited area or zone, the limits of the restriction should be shown by arrows or supplemental plaques. If arrows are used and if the sign is at the end of a parking zone, there should be a single-headed arrow pointing in the direction that the regulation is in effect. If the sign is at an intermediate point in a zone, there should be a double-headed arrow pointing both ways. When a single sign is used at the transition point between two parking zones, it should display a right and left arrow pointing in the direction that the respective restrictions apply."

- There are two entrances/exits to that spot where we parked. On the ramp side and off of Reservoir Drive road. If you were to come through Reservoir Drive then you wouldn't see those first signs that are .53 miles from the sign we parked at. That Reservoir Drive "Ts" into the first sign with the double arrows. So making the statement that we should of seen that first sign is null and void IMO when you have two access points.

- I don't know what the regulation is on how far apart No Parking Signs have to be, but it isn't .53 miles. The city has set the precedent of 20-30 feet in that area. Every 20-30 feet there is another sign that says no parking. Then the huge gap (.53 miles) between that furthest west one and the ramp.

- The ticket was for "Failure to obey a regulatory Sign" so we have to stick to that on face value. On the phone Justin Brown (Cop) was saying we were impeding traffic, but the ticket wasn't for that it was for not following a sign.

- History has shown that if you park west of that last sign you won't get a ticket. there is no consistency throughout the years on how that is regulated

- By the number of cars west of that sign complaining and very Confused, the city should know there is a problem and the signage should be corrected.
